CUMULUS MEDIA Talk WPRO-A/PROVIDENCE talk host JOHN DEPETRO announced on his personal blog that he will “conclude” his weekday 9a-noon talk show. DEPETRO had been off the air for much of DECEMBER due to a “health situation.”
“Thank you to all my listeners for making 2016 my best year ever in radio, with my coverage of the TRUMP campaign, my many exclusives, plus my national work on the SAVAGE nation and CNN,” DEPETRO wrote. “I am very grateful for the many loyal listeners who have been entertained by my program on WPRO over the past 10 years.”
Union-backed advocacy group FOR OUR DAUGHTERS, which previously organized a boycott of DEPETRO's show after he made several controversial comments about women, welcomed the announcement. "We accomplished what we set out to do -- JOHN DEPETRO is off the air at WPRO," FOR OUR DAUGHTERS Chairman MAUREEN MARTIN said. "Thank you to all the elected leaders, labor unions and community organizations who stood with us in opposition to misogyny and hate radio. The boycott is over. We encourage station leaders to formally adopt policies to prevent this type of situation from happening again.
